Query LanguageNoun1. A source language consisting of procedural operators that invoke functions to be executed. Source: WordNet 1.7.1 Copyright © 2001 by Princeton University. All rights reserved. |

Computing | Query language of INGRES, a relational DBMS. It is based on tuple relational calculus. Source: European Union. (references) |
